btw I often see you maxing 1st skill or 3rd first instead of 2nd, is there any situation that makes you maxing 2nd first?
Yes, when you are playing "core"/carry.
If you are versus a Huskar, for example, and the Huskar is a counter to your carry (or you're the carry), you tend to want to go for EchoSabre into Harpoon, which, if you have your Empower maxed, cleares waves, boosts your ability to take stacks tremendously, and shreads Huskar, as he is vulnerable to physical damage, and your maxed out nukes barely tickle him after the laning stageanyway.
Conversely, if your lineup is too magic damage focused, the enemy team will go for BKBs on their cores. Since you have to deal damage to them through BKB, you've got your RP to keep them in place and your Echo/Harpoon to deal around 200+ right click damage a pop, and that's only mid game.
Another thing to consider is that if you're maxing Empower and you DO go for Harpoon, it gives you easy access to pick-off potential with Skewer.
There are many other scenarios and you can replace "Huskar" with other heroes, it was just to give an example.
